Verdict

Alan King sent out last year’s winner and Twilight Twist made a winning debut over hurdles when successful at Huntingdon last month. But TOO FRIENDLY is rated higher on the Flat and also made a winning start over timber when scoring at Stratford - the latter is taken to edge the opener. Bamboo Bay won on the Flat in Ireland in August but debuts for new connections along with Johnny Boom, who won three times on the level this year and has joined Brian Ellison. Galah is another new arrival from the Flat and is rated much higher under that code than Oot Ma Way.
